Arjan’s Ultra Haze #1 is a strain renowned for its Sativa dominance, legendary effects, and notable yield potential. Growing this strain requires specific attention to detail to ensure optimal results. To begin, select cannabis seeds from a reputable source, ensuring they are fresh and viable. This strain thrives in both indoor and outdoor environments, but due to its typically long growth cycle, indoor cultivation may allow for more controlled conditions. Start by germinating the seeds using the paper towel method or directly planting them in a suitable growing medium.
Once germinated, ensure the seedlings are placed in pots with high-quality soil rich in organic nutrients. Arjan’s Ultra Haze #1 prefers a slightly acidic pH; therefore, maintaining a stable level between 6.0 and 6.5 is crucial. Provide adequate light using full-spectrum LED lights or fluorescent tubes, aiming for around 18 to 24 hours of light daily during the vegetative stage. Regularly monitor temperature and humidity levels, keeping temperatures between 68-78°F (20-25°C) and humidity between 40-60% during this stage.
As Arjan’s Ultra Haze #1 progresses, it is crucial to provide support for its structure due to its long, slender branches and significant height potential. Implementing training techniques like Low-Stress Training (LST) can encourage horizontal growth and improve light penetration. Additionally, prunings such as topping should be done carefully to enhance yield without stressing the plant. Maintain regular feeding schedules, focusing on nutrients high in nitrogen during the vegetative phase, then increasing phosphorus and potassium levels as flowering approaches.
The flowering stage of Arjan’s Ultra Haze #1 can last up to 12-14 weeks, requiring patience due to its extended maturation period. Throughout this time, adjust the light schedule to a 12/12 cycle to promote bud development. As flowering progresses, be vigilant about providing adequate airflow and managing humidity to prevent mold and mildew, crucial in protecting the developing resin-rich buds. Frequent inspections for pests such as spider mites or aphids are advised, utilizing organic pest control solutions if needed.
Harvesting Arjan’s Ultra Haze #1 at the right time is key to experiencing its full potential. Look for milky trichomes and 70-90% brown pistils as indicators of maturity. Carefully cut and hang the plants upside down in a dark, well-ventilated area to dry. Once adequately dried, proceed with curing the buds in airtight glass jars, opening them periodically to allow moisture to escape, ensuring a smooth and flavorful final product. With attention to detail and a little perseverance, growing Arjan’s Ultra Haze #1 can be a rewarding experience yielding a potent, high-quality harvest.

How to Germinate & Propagate Arjan’s Ultra Haze #1
Arjan’s Ultra Haze #1 is a sativa-dominant strain that requires careful germination and propagation to maximize its growth potential. The germination process initiates the life cycle of the cannabis plant and ensures a healthy start for its development. For optimal results, using quality seeds from a reputable source is crucial. The paper towel method is widely used for germinating these seeds due to its simplicity and effectiveness. This method involves placing seeds between damp paper towels and storing them in a warm, dark place until they sprout roots.
To begin germination, gather high-quality paper towels, distilled water, and a pair of tweezers. Moisten the paper towels with water, ensuring they are damp but not soaking wet. Place the seeds evenly spaced between two layers of the moist towels and carefully fold them. Next, place the towels inside a plastic container or between two plates to create a dark, humid environment. The ideal temperature for germination is between 21°C and 26°C (70°F to 80°F). Check the seeds daily, ensuring the towels remain moist.
Once the seeds have sprouted roots around 1-3 cm long, they are ready for propagation in a growing medium. Consider using a light, well-aerated soil blend to promote healthy root expansion. Gently transfer each germinated seed into small pots filled with the soil blend, burying them 1 cm deep with the root pointing downward. Ensure the environment remains consistently warm and humid to facilitate seedling growth. A humidity dome can help maintain the appropriate humidity levels during this delicate stage.
As the seedlings develop, gradually increase their exposure to light to enhance their strength and resilience. Begin with a soft, fluorescent light source placed about 5 cm above the seedlings, and gradually increase brightness as they mature. Monitor watering closely, as overwatering can damage young plants, leading to root rot. It’s important to keep the soil moderately moist, allowing it to dry slightly between waterings. Successfully germinating and propagating Arjan’s Ultra Haze #1 paves the way for robust plants capable of yielding an abundant harvest.

Fertilizers & Nutrient Schedule
When cultivating Arjan’s Ultra Haze #1, a highly-respected sativa-dominant strain known for its impressive flowering time and tall growth, providing balanced and appropriate nutrients is crucial. Nutrient schedules play a critical role in unlocking the plant’s full potential, impacting both yield and potency. Like many sativa strains, Arjan’s Ultra Haze #1 thrives with a well-regulated feeding regime that gradually increases nutrients as the plant grows but does not overwhelm it.
In the vegetative phase, which may last between 8 to 10 weeks, focus on a nitrogen-rich fertilizer. Nitrogen is essential for developing strong stems and lush foliage. During this phase, a balanced N-P-K ratio of approximately 3-1-2 is ideal. Additionally, consider incorporating micronutrients such as calcium, magnesium, and iron, which contribute to the plant’s overall health and ability to sustain robust growth. Monitor your plants closely, adjusting the nutrient levels as needed based on your observations and testing.
Transitioning into the flowering phase, which lasts about 10 to 12 weeks, the nutrient requirements shift. The plant now demands higher levels of phosphorus and potassium to support bud formation and development. A typical N-P-K ratio might shift to 1-3-2 during the early flowering stages. Gradually increase phosphorus to promote dense bud growth and enhance the terpenes’ expression, which enhances the strain’s renowned aromatic profile.
Throughout the growth cycle, practice careful nutrient management to avoid common issues such as nutrient burn or deficiencies. Regular pH testing of the growing medium ensures nutrient uptake is optimized, ideally maintaining pH levels between 5.8 and 6.5. Regular flushes with pure water—every three to four weeks—help prevent nutrient lockout, flushing out any accumulated salts, and ensuring your plants remain healthy and vibrant, ready to deliver a rewarding harvest.

Harvesting & Drying Arjan’s Ultra Haze #1 the Right Way
Arjan’s Ultra Haze #1 is a sativa-dominant hybrid renowned for its impressive height, extended flowering period, and exceptional cannabinoid profile. Knowing when to harvest is crucial to maximizing its potential. Generally, after about 13 to 14 weeks of flowering, this strain will exhibit ripe buds with milky trichomes and an alluring aroma. The timing is critical: too early, and the psychoactive effects may lack potency; too late, and the aroma and taste might degrade. Regular inspection with a loupe or microscope is advisable to observe the trichomes’ color change, signaling optimal harvest time.
When it’s time to harvest, the growing environment should be well-prepared. Begin by withholding water for a few days before cutting to reduce moisture content naturally. The branches should be harvested during the dark cycle to prevent excess chlorophyll production, which can impact taste adversely. Using sharp, sanitized tools, snip branches at the base, and handle them carefully to retain the precious trichomes. A few hours after cutting, the plant’s unique terpene profile becomes more pronounced, an indicator of a well-timed harvest.
Drying Arjan’s Ultra Haze #1 is a delicate process that requires patience and precision to preserve its qualities. The optimal drying environment maintains a temperature between 60-70°F (15-21°C) and a humidity level of 45-55%. Hang the branches upside down in a dark, ventilated room, allowing air to circulate evenly around the buds. This process typically takes 7 to 14 days, during which excess moisture is removed, and essential flavors are enhanced. The stems should snap, not bend, when the drying stage is complete.
After drying, curing is the final step before enjoying this strain. Place the dried buds into sealed glass jars, opening them daily for the first week to release moisture and further develop flavors and aromas. This practice ensures a smooth smoke and fuller taste. Ultimately, meticulous harvesting and drying of Arjan’s Ultra Haze #1 will result in a remarkable product that boasts the strain’s signature cerebral high and aromatic profile. By respecting each stage of the process, you will fully appreciate this strain’s unique and invigorating offerings.
